Syngonium (Arrowhead Plant)

Syngonium, commonly known as the Arrowhead Plant, belongs to the Araceae family. It is native to Central and South America. Known for its arrow-shaped leaves, this plant is a popular indoor plant due to its vibrant foliage and low-maintenance nature. It can thrive in a variety of indoor conditions and is perfect for beginners.

  • What kind of light does it need? Bright, indirect light. Avoid direct sunlight as it can scorch the leaves.

  • How often should I water it? Water when the top inch of soil feels dry to the touch.

  • What temperature is ideal? 16°C - 24°C (60°F - 75°F).

  • Does it need humidity? Prefers moderate to high humidity. Mist occasionally or use a pebble tray with water.

  • Why are the leaves curling or browning at the edges? Likely due to low humidity or underwatering.
